## Deployment

Mossvault places a bloom filter in front of its key-value store to short-circuit lookups for absent keys. On redeploy the filter rebuilds from a snapshot, which takes a few minutes; expect elevated read latency during that window. False-positive rate is tunable. The service starts with the configuration shown below.

settings of fajog-hahif:
[sorax]
port = 7000
region = upper-2
host = sorax.nelvroworks.corp
timeout_ms = 3000
retries = 4

# Runbook: GC pauses in Matchwright

So, the matching service occasionally stalls for a second or two — that's the garbage collector, not your code (probably). Pauses over 800ms trip the latency alarm and dump a heap summary to the diagnostics bucket. Before you go tuning anything, check whether a big batch import is running; those inflate the old generation fast. If you do need to tune, the service currently runs with these settings.

settings of fahag-haduf:
[ulaox]
port = 8443
region = south-2
host = ulaox.lumiccorp.internal
timeout_ms = 500
retries = 8

Runbook fragment — Dispatch Desk, Unit Returns

Drone SP-14 from the Hollow Creek survey fleet is back for servicing after the gimbal fault flagged last week. Battery removed, props folded, unit packed in the orange transit case with foam inserts. Paperwork goes in the lid pocket; do not tape over the fault tag. Transit to the Avexon service bench is by dedicated courier only. The hand-over instruction follows.

dispatch memo: the sorius tamius courier leaves the praeth ledger at gate 4873 under passcode 928014